Concrete foundation sealing services involve applying specialized sealants to the exterior or interior surfaces of a building’s foundation. This process aims to create a protective barrier that prevents moisture, water infiltration, and other environmental elements from penetrating the foundation. Proper sealing can enhance the durability of the foundation by reducing the risk of cracks, deterioration, and structural damage caused by ongoing exposure to moisture. The service typically includes surface preparation, such as cleaning and repairing existing cracks, followed by the application of high-quality sealants suited for the specific foundation material.

One of the primary issues that foundation sealing addresses is water intrusion. Excess moisture can lead to a range of problems, including basement flooding, mold growth, and soil erosion around the foundation. Over time, water infiltration can weaken the structural integrity of the foundation, leading to cracks and shifting that compromise the stability of the entire property. Sealing the foundation helps mitigate these issues by creating a barrier that keeps water out, reducing the likelihood of costly repairs and extensive damage that might otherwise develop.

The overview below groups typical Concrete Foundation Sealing projects into broad ranges so you can see how smaller, mid-sized, and larger jobs often compare in Parke County, IN.

In many markets, a large share of routine jobs stays in the lower and middle ranges, while only a smaller percentage of projects moves into the highest bands when the work is more complex or site conditions are harder than average.

Material and Surface Preparation - Costs for sealing concrete foundations typically range from $300 to $800, depending on the size and condition of the surface. Additional charges may apply for extensive cleaning or repairs prior to sealing.

Type of Sealant Used - The choice of sealant influences the overall price, with basic penetrating sealants costing around $2 to $4 per square foot, while more advanced coatings can reach $6 to $10 per square foot.

Labor and Service Fees - Labor costs for sealing services generally fall between $200 and $600, varying based on project complexity and local rates. Some providers may charge a flat fee or hourly rate for the work.

Project Size and Scope - Larger or irregularly shaped foundations tend to increase costs, with total expenses often ranging from $500 to over $2,000 for comprehensive sealing projects in areas like Parke County, IN.

Actual totals will depend on details like access to the work area, the scope of the project, and the materials selected, so use these as general starting points rather than exact figures.

What is concrete foundation sealing? Concrete foundation sealing involves applying protective coatings or treatments to prevent moisture penetration and reduce damage caused by water exposure.

Why should I consider sealing my concrete foundation? Sealing can help prevent cracks, water infiltration, and structural deterioration, potentially extending the lifespan of the foundation.

How often does a concrete foundation need to be sealed? The frequency of sealing depends on the type of sealant used and local conditions, but typically every 2 to 5 years is recommended.

Can sealing fix existing foundation cracks? Sealing can help protect against further water damage but may not be sufficient to repair significant structural cracks, which might require additional repairs.
